Best Time to Visit Udawalawa Track Two, Sri Lanka

Sri Lanka enjoys a tropical climate. The best time to visit is during the dry season (from December to April) for optimal wildlife viewing and pleasant weather. However, shoulder seasons (May-June and September-November) offer fewer crowds and potentially lower prices on flights and accommodation through Traveloka.

Transportation Options in Udawalawa Track Two, Sri Lanka

Getting around Udawalawa Track Two is relatively straightforward. Local buses are a cost-effective way to travel between villages and the national park. Tuk-tuks are readily available for shorter distances. For longer journeys, consider hiring a driver. Remember to negotiate fares beforehand.
